Water quality is the foundation of Hellbender health, and the supplies used to condition, treat, and maintain enclosure water are among the most frequently used accessories in the keeper's inventory. Dechlorination is the first and most essential step: municipal tap water contains chlorine and chloramine at concentrations that are acutely toxic to amphibians, damaging the permeable skin through which Hellbenders conduct gas exchange and absorb water. A high-quality liquid dechlorinator formulated for aquarium use should be on hand at all times and applied to every gallon of water before it enters the tank.
Choose a dechlorinator that neutralizes both chlorine and chloramine, as many municipal water systems have transitioned to chloramine, which is more stable and not removed by simple aging or aeration. Products that also bind heavy metals provide an additional safety margin, particularly in areas with older plumbing infrastructure where copper and lead may be present at low levels. Avoid dechlorinators that contain aloe vera or other organic additives marketed as skin protectants for fish, as these can promote bacterial growth in the cool, low-flow zones of a Hellbender enclosure.
Buffering compounds may be necessary in regions where tap water is naturally soft and acidic. Hellbenders tolerate a pH range of roughly 6.5 to 7.5, but water below 6.0 can irritate skin and compromise the biological filter's efficiency. Crushed coral or aragonite placed in a mesh bag within the filter canister provides a slow, passive pH buffer that stabilizes water chemistry without the sudden swings associated with liquid pH adjusters. Test the tap water's baseline pH and hardness before deciding whether buffering is needed.
Activated carbon is a useful accessory for maintaining water clarity and removing dissolved organic compounds, medication residues, and trace chemical contaminants. A small bag of activated carbon in the filter canister, replaced monthly, helps keep the water polished and free of discoloration. Carbon should be removed during any medical treatment, as it will adsorb the medication before it can reach therapeutic concentrations.
